perfectly in Finnish is täydellisesti, kaikin puolin, täydellisen — perfectly means in a flawless or ideal way.

What does "perfectly" mean?
-
adv In a flawless or ideal way.
"The dress fit her perfectly."
-
adv Completely; entirely (used for emphasis).
"I'm perfectly happy to wait here."
